
The overall quality of education provided by GEMS Founders School - Dubai Branch is rated as Very Good for the 2023-2024 academic year. The school demonstrates very effective leadership, ensuring consistent improvement across its operations. A strong commitment to inclusive education and outstanding partnerships with parents are key strengths.
Students in the Foundation Stage and Primary phases make very good progress in English, mathematics, and science, with outstanding attitudes to learning. The curriculum, based on the National Curriculum for England, is well-designed and adapted to meet the needs of all students, including those of determination. Teaching for effective learning is consistently Very Good across all phases.
The school maintains outstanding arrangements for health and safety, including child protection, contributing significantly to student wellbeing. Students receive very good care and support, and their personal and social development is a particular strength in the Foundation Stage and Primary phases. The governing body also makes a strong contribution to the school's overall effectiveness.

These three pillars represent the Dubai education authority's priorities: ensuring inclusive practices, prioritizing student wellbeing, and meeting UAE National Agenda targets.
The school demonstrates an outstanding commitment to an inclusive ethos, supported by well-considered policies and significant investment in staffing and resources. The highly qualified inclusion team uses comprehensive assessments to plan support, ensuring barriers to learning are minimized. Specialized 'flourish' and 'alternative pathway' classes are highly effective, enabling most students of determination to make outstanding progress. students of determinationflourish’ and ‘alternative pathway’ classes
The overall quality of wellbeing provision and outcomes is very good, with leaders showing a strong commitment to developing a strategic vision for the school community's wellbeing. A rich variety of curricular innovations and extra-curricular opportunities enrich students' experiences. Effective systems ensure students can access help and support from trusted adults, fostering a strong sense of community and encouraging leadership roles in mental health. wellbeing teammental health
The school's overall standards in the National Agenda Parameter are very good, exceeding targets in the Progress in International Reading Literacy Study (PIRLS). Students' attainment in international benchmark assessments for English, mathematics, and science has improved. Leaders effectively address gaps and adapt the curriculum to meet the needs of all students, including Emirati students, though reading literacy levels require further improvement. Effectiveness of school governance, strategic planning, and leadership capacity to drive continuous improvement.
Leadership is characterized by a shared vision to enable every student to grow, flourish, and succeed, with a collaborative approach to self-evaluation. Highly effective systems of communication and professional caring relationships underpin the strong capacity of leaders to improve the school, resulting in very good teaching and positive student outcomes.
Students in FS and Primary make very good progress in English, mathematics, and science, achieving very well. In Secondary, progress remains very good in mathematics and science, while in English it is good. Progress in Islamic Education and Arabic is good across all phases. Students consistently demonstrate very good learning skills.
Students in FS and Primary exhibit outstanding attitudes to learning, social responsibility, and innovation skills. Their understanding of Islamic values is also very good. In Secondary and Post-16, personal development, social responsibility, and innovation skills are very good, though understanding of Islamic values is good. Students generally feel safe and supported, displaying mature and responsible attitudes.
Teaching for effective learning is consistently very good across all phases, with teachers demonstrating secure subject knowledge and strong relationships with students. Most teachers use effective questioning and provide appropriate challenge. Assessment procedures are used very effectively throughout the school, with wealth of data well-analyzed to inform teaching strategies and curriculum planning.
Arrangements for health and safety, including child protection, are outstanding across all phases, with rigorous procedures and fully trained staff. Students receive very good care and support, contributing significantly to their wellbeing. The identification of needs for students of determination and those with gifts and talents is highly effective, with personalized advice and a well-structured careers program for older students.
